Biography

William McGinnis was born abt. 1827 in Ireland. He was counted on the census in Lisle, New York, in 1850, a laborer on the farm of Mills Todd. In 1855, he was still in Lisle, a servant living in the home of Moses & Ann Adams. He married Catherine Smith sometime before 1859 and purchased land on Fox Road in Cincinnatus by 1860 or 1865. Catharine died February 9, 1895, at the age of about 55, and William died on February 1, 1899, at the age of about 77. They are both buried at Saint Patrick's Cemetery in Whitney Point, Broome County, New York.

Children

William McGinnis & Catherine Smith were the parents of my ancestor,

  • Mary Ellen McGinnis (1859-1922) married Jasper Hollenbeck [Link] and had one daughter, Rose (Hollenbeck) Leonard.
  • Rosanna McGinnis born June 13, 1863, married William Davern and had a son named Arthur Davern. She died Jan. 8, 1888 at the age of 24 and is buried beside her parents at St. Patrick Cemetery in Whitney Point, New York.
  • Margaret McGinnis (1867-1920) was born in June of 1867 and, married Adelbert "Dell" J. Underwood, abt. 1891. They were divorced by 1915 and she died in Cortland on May 10, 1920.
  • Charles N. McGinnis (1872-1934), married Anna Mae Turner, daughter of Dewitt & Louisa (Underwood) Turner. They had two daughters, Eleanor and Catherine. He is buried in McGraw Rural Cemetery.
  • Catherine McGinnis (1874-1923), also known as "Rene", married Fred Turner, son of Dewitt Turner, of Groton. Their daughter, Hazel, married Homer Reynolds, son of Robert and Gertrude Reynolds. Homer and Hazel had a daughter they named Gertrude Reynolds.
  • William McGinnis b. Nov. 18, 1878, married Lizzie Wylie, daughter of George and Lois (Gross) Wylie, on Feb. 7, 1912 in McGraw, NY. He was described as being medium height, medium build, and having light blue eyes and red hair when he registered for the draft in World War I. (View on FamilySearch). Will and Lizzie had a son named Basil and a daughter named Margaret (1923-2003).
  • Grace McGinnis, was born in Nov. 1881. She married Earl J. Dunbar and had a daughter named Agnes who married Wright M. Talbot, son of John Talbot & Alice Wright, in 1934.
